Lane and Holmes are pleased to offer for sale this well-presented semi-detached home built by Linden Homes on the edge of Great Barford, ideal for a young family and those who work from home.
The accommodation includes an entrance hall and cloakroom, with the remainder of the ground floor taken over by a stunning open plan “L” shaped kitchen/living/dining room complete with integrated appliances, space for family dining and a comfortable living area. There are also patio doors that open up to the rear garden.
The first floor offers three bedrooms and there is an en suite shower room to the master. There is also a family bathroom and further benefits include double glazing, gas fired central heating, and three solar panels.
Externally the property benefits from off road parking to the side and there is a private rear garden which has been landscaped to include a paved patio, an area of artificial turf and shingled borders. A bar area has been constructed, and there is also a home office complete with power and light.
We understand there is a development service charge in the region of £300 per annum. Your legal advisor should verify these details on your behalf.
Great Barford is a popular village to the East of Bedford which hosts a range of amenities including Great Barford Academy school, shops, a riverside pub and a very well-regarded Chinese restaurant. There are good road links with the A1 close by and good access to the Southern bypass which links to the A6, M1 and Milton Keynes. Nearby railway stations are available at Sandy with links to Kings Cross, and Bedford which goes to St. Pancras International and beyond.
